What is the significance of the Round Table in King Arthur?

Round Table, in Arthurian legend, the table of Arthur, Britain’s legendary king, which was first mentioned in Wace of Jersey’s Roman de Brut (1155). This told of King Arthur’s having a round table made so that none of his barons, when seated at it, could claim precedence over the others.

What did the Round Table symbolize?

For this reason, the Round Table was a symbol of the equality that existed in Arthur’s court. The Round Table was supposedly patterned after a table made to commemorate the Last Supper of Jesus Christ. One of the seats at that table was left empty to symbolize Judas, the apostle who betrayed Jesus.

Where is the knights of the Round Table?

Camelot
Camelot was a mythical castled city, said to be located in Great Britain, where King Arthur held court. It was the center of the Kingdom of Logres and in Arthurian legend would become the location of the round table that held 150 knights.

What happened to Lancelot after King Arthur died?

When news reached Lancelot of Arthur’s death in battle, Lancelot exchanged his armour for the clothes of a monk. When he died, he was buried beside his friend Galehaut at Joyous Guard. King Arthur and his Queen Guinevere and the Knights of the Round Table had come to an end.

How old is the legend of King Arthur?

King Arthur, the mythological figure associated with Camelot, may have been based on a 5th to 6th-century British warrior who staved off invading Saxons. Is the round table real?

The Knights of the Round Table are not modeled on historical figures but are likely composite figures, drawn from several sources. The knights’ story, heroism, and chivalry are probably based on ancient folktales from the early Medieval period.
